MySQL 5.0

MySQL 5

MySQL 5.0 est de sortie. Un bon nombre d'améliorations le placent désormais comme un moteur de base de données chatouillant le mammouth Oracle. Notamment :

  • Les vues
  • Les curseurs
  • Les procédures stockées
  • Un mode SQL Strict
  • Un type BIT pour remplacer TINYINT(1)
  • La base d'information INFORMATION_SCHEMA, qui s'apparente à un catalogue de métadonnées (comme ce qui existe déjà sous Oracle)
  • Le daemon MySQL Instance Manager pour administrer et monitorer les instances en cours d'exécution
  • Une nouvelle librairie mathématique de précision
  • De nouveaux moteurs de stockage : ARCHIVE qui est destiné comme son nom l'indique au stockage de données à long terme, avec compression mais sans index; et FEDERATED qui permet l'accès à des tables distantes
  • Les déclencheurs (triggers) qui permettent de déclencher une action lorsqu'un événement se produit
  • L'augmentation à 65 532 octets de la longueur maximum du type VARCHAR
  • Des améliorations au niveau des transactions, des performances (pour NOT IN, VARCHAR, BIT, COUNT(DISTINCT), MAX et MIN avec GROUP BY, WHERE multiples, jointures, moteur InnoDB...)
  • Utilisation des index lors de requêtes DELETE ou UPDATE avec clause ORDER BY ... LIMIT

MySQL AB reproduit la chasse aux bugs déjà expérimentée par la fondation Mozilla. Il est possible cette fois-ci de gagner 8 iPod nano. Le troll du jour est : "Est-ce que PostgreSQL a encore quelque chose de plus ?"

8 commentaires pour “MySQL 5.0”

  1. Thanh dit :

    MySQL pourrait-il survivre sans InnoDB?

    sinon, Oracle va-t-il investir et acheter un dauphin?

  2. Sutekidane dit :

    MySQL 5 is here!

    MySQL 5 est disponible et téléchargeable. Faites chauffer les modems.

  3. eagle1792 dit :

    Pas de reconcilliation en vue entre PHP et MySQL? Non parce que avec cette nouvelle mouture MySQL devient plus qu’interresante :)

  4. Vive dit :

    Je préfère Postgresql qui supporte une grosse partie, si ce n’est toutes les fonctions de MySQL.

  5. alvas dit :

    google google google :o

  6. Jol30 dit :

    Peut on encore utiliser l’ extention mysql_ de php ou uniquement mysqli_ ??

  7. Felipe dit :

    Oracle ayant racheté Innobase linuxfr.org/2005/10/12/19… , vont-ils continuer à fournir InnoDB à MySQL AB d’ici 1 an? (version propriétaire de MySQL avec de mémoire "réplication à chaud" des bases, des trucs de pro qui commençaient à faire de l’ombre à Oracle justement)

  8. Romain dit :

    Perso je préfère aussi encore Postgres, mais ça vaudrait le coup que je teste MySQL 5.
    Pour l’instant Postgres a encore une longueur d’avance puisque c’est un SGBDr depuis longtemps, donc il a déjà été éprouvé.

  9. Fabrice dit :

    Il faut dire qu’on l’attend depuis longtemps cette version…
    MySql avec cette version devient une base de données trés complètes.
    je vous avoue que je suis curieux de voir les premiers tests de performance.
    Par contre, il faudra du temps pour que les hébergeurs passent à Mysql 5.
    Déjà que pour PHP 5, c’est pas gagné….

    Je dois régulièrement migré du mysql 4.1 à 3.23 et c’est l’enfer…..

    Si quelqu’un connait des études ou des benchmarks sur les performances Mysql 5, je suis intéressé :)

  10. Le CMS Mambo - Joomla dit :

    Mysql 5.0 est sorti … enfin

    Cela fesait longtemps qu’on l’attendait….. et puis, tout à coup….. PAF MySql 5.0 vient de sortir. Cela n’a l’air de rien, mais c’est une vraie révolution ! Enfin, nous allons avoir des fonctionnalités qui nous manquaient telles que : Les…

Laisser un commentaire